titleOfInvention |
Pipeline arrangement for utilizing a gas comprising biomethane |
abstract |
Embodiments of the invention provide a process in which a gas comprising biomethane having a heating value of less than about 925 BTU/cubic foot is introduced to a pipeline system that is connected to at least one source of natural gas having a heating value of at least about 950 BTU/cubic foot. The gas comprising biomethane combines with natural gas in the pipeline system to produce a mixed gas having a heating value below about 925 BTU/cubic foot. An amount of natural gas at least equal to the amount of gas comprising biomethane is withdrawn from the pipeline system for use as a transportation fuel, a fuel intermediate or as a feedstock for producing a fuel. The process can enable fuel credit generation and/or reductions in life cycle greenhouse gas emissions. |
